Features

All-terrain strollers that have 4 wheels provide the best in performance, flexibility, durability and comfort. They're ideal for parents who enjoy walking, hiking and spending time outdoors. The four-wheel design equally distributes the weight and makes it easier for you to maneuver over rough surfaces. The strollers come with a number of useful features, such as an enormous storage bin, a child tray, a tray for parents, and an adjustable canopy.

Compared to other types of strollers, 4 wheel all-terrain strollers are larger and have more puncture-proof tires, with suspension that make them more able to handle bumps and uneven terrain. This allows them to glide smoothly over roads and paths that are wooded without losing their momentum. The larger wheels also help them roll more quickly over steep curbs and uneven pavement.

The suspension on these kinds of strollers is particularly important since they're made to travel over rugged, chunky terrain that can cause a baby to shake in a normal stroller. This helps to prevent your child from being shaken like the famous James Bond Vesper and it will also help to reduce the strain on your wrists and hands when you push a stroller that is all-terrain over rough ground.

A secure five-point safety harness is a further essential feature of strollers that are all-terrain. It attaches to the child's shoulder straps, as well as hip straps. This type of harness is the most secure option for young children and infants, as it prevents them from falling out of their seat or being taken off the stroller if there's an accident.

In addition to being able to tackle rough terrain, all-terrain strollers also need to be simple to maintain. They should be simple to clean using a damp rag, which can minimize the accumulation of dirt and dust. Certain all-terrain walkers come with a tool kit that will make it easy to perform routine maintenance.

All-terrain strollers can be useful but they're not an alternative for joggers. If you intend to jog with your child, you'll need an appropriate stroller for jogging. It will come with a variety of features that make it safe to jog and run with your baby, including the possibility of locking and unlocking the wheel on the front so that it doesn't interfere with your stride.

Maneuverability

All terrain strollers are great for parents who love to navigate snowy, rocky or sandy trails with their little ones. They are made to deal with rough surfaces - often with a more comfortable ride for the child, because of their large off-road wheels and suspension.

Find a stroller that has three or four large pneumatic, puncture-proof, off-road tires. These give you the ride quality of a jogger but are more durable and resistant to the inevitable hazards on the ground of an all-terrain stroller. A solid suspension system is also crucial to evenly distribute the force of impact from bumps to minimize the amount of shakes your child could feel and keep them comfortable throughout your trip.

A high-quality all-terrain is heavier than other strollers. The frame is more robust and more durable. It is also more robust and sturdy. This increases the durability and safety. Some even have the capacity to accommodate a car seat for a child. Parents have the option of selecting an all-terrain buggy that will transport their infant or toddler all the way to toddlerhood.

When you are choosing an all-terrain stroller that is compatible with your child's car seat, ensure it features a secure, 5-point harness that securely holds the infant in place and a canopy to protect them from the elements. It is also advisable to make sure that the seat is positioned so that your child faces forward instead of backwards. This reduces the amount of kinetic energy they will be exposed to. And if your trip includes walking through a forest or along a cliff top, it's worth ensuring the stroller you pick has a foot-area enclosure to safeguard your feet from debris and rocks. This feature is typically found on all-terrain strollers that have the option of a bassinet or an infant seat option. The final part of the puzzle are brakes that are quickly engaged and disengaged, which allows you to stop the stroller in sharp corners or hills. It is also helpful to be able to lock the front wheels into the position they are in and then rotate them. This will help you navigate around tight corners or unexpected road obstacles.
